The uncertainty and change in the environment constantly leaves institutions facing unexpected dangers or opportunities. The existence of the institutions depends on their ability to protect them from these dangers or to evaluate the opportunities. The aim of this course is to teach how public relations can be used in public institutions in times of crisis.
